When most people think of Banaras, they picture the vibrant Ghats along the River Ganges and the many colorful temples dotting the city. But Banaras is a place of endless discovery and there are a number of unexplored spots that every adventurous traveler should visit.
1. Durga Kund - Located in the heart of Banaras, Durga Kund is a mysterious pond surrounded by a number of old temples and Ghats. The Kund is believed to be the spot where Goddess Durga appeared to a devout worshipper. Legend has it that anyone who takes a dip in the Kund is blessed with good fortune and prosperity.
2. Tulsi Manas Mandir - This beautiful temple dedicated to Lord Rama is situated near the famous Durga Temple in Banaras. The temple is built on the site where Tulsidas, the great saint and poet who wrote the Ramcharitmanas, is believed to have meditated. The temple is adorned with beautiful sculptures and intricate carvings that depict the life and times of Lord Rama.
3. Chunar Fort - The Chunar Fort is an ancient fortress that dates back to the 11th century. The fort was built by the kings of the Chandela dynasty and served as a strategic location for protecting the city of Banaras. Today, the fort is a popular destination for history buffs and adventure seekers.
4. Assi Ghat - Assi Ghat is a serene spot located at the confluence of the Ganges and the Assi River. The Ghat is considered to be one of the most peaceful places in Banaras and is often frequented by yogis and spiritual seekers. The Ghat is also known for its lively boat rides and its scenic views of the city.
5. Kashi Vishwanath Temple - Located in the heart of Banaras, the Kashi Vishwanath Temple is one of the most sacred places for Hindus. The temple is dedicated to Lord Shiva and is believed to be the spot where the deity first appeared. The temple is renowned for its elaborate architecture and beautiful carvings.
